Handover: Profilebase sharding. I've migrated shards 1–6 of the user-profile store to the new Lattermill ring; shards 7 and 8 are still dual-writing. The rebalance script lives in the shard-tools repo and is idempotent. One caveat for future maintainers: the shard-map vault re-locks after every host rotation, so you'll need to unseal it before each cutover. The recovery passphrase is noted below.

unlock words, fawig-bagef: olidor-holir-istox-holath-tamys-quenion-giliel

If the Larkspur public API starts timing out on list endpoints, check pagination first. Clients sometimes request page sizes above 500, which the gateway silently clamps — but only on the v2 routes. Verify the cursor param is being honored; a malformed cursor makes the service fall back to offset mode, which hammers the database. Roll back to the last known-good gateway build if needed. The build to pin is below.

session token of bagaf-tawif = htk6_eebfeb

## Runbook: Parityhawk rate-parity checker

When reviewing changes to the Parityhawk crawler, confirm that per-property scan intervals and mismatch thresholds are untouched unless the change explicitly targets them. Alerts fire when a hotel's public rate diverges from the contracted rate beyond tolerance for two consecutive scans. Before approving, compare the proposed settings against the current production values shown below.

config for bahop-baduf:
[kasion]
team = lamath
access_code = ac_d807e5
host = kasion.paliqcloud.corp
port = 4000
owner = julix.tamvan
peer = frair.qorvelsoft.local